fasttrack-bangkok.com provides Fast Track VIP immigration services at Bangkok airports, covering Suvarnabhumi Airport (BKK) and Don Mueang Airport (DMK). Its main selling point is a personal escort who meets travelers at the gate or a designated location and takes them through priority immigration counters, reducing the usual 45–150 minute arrival queue to what it claims is under 5 minutes.
The service is available for arrivals, departures, and round-trip packages. Arrival service includes signboard meet-and-greet, priority immigration, terminal guidance, baggage claim, and assistance to the exit. Departure service includes meeting at the terminal entrance, check-in assistance, priority security/passport control, and escorting to the boarding gate. The site highlights 24/7 WhatsApp support, flight-delay coordination, and real-time flight monitoring, making it suitable for peak seasons, families, business travelers, and passengers with tight transfers.
Pricing is relatively transparent: arrivals start from ฿2,600/person, departures from ฿2,500/person, and arrival + departure packages from ฿4,500/person. Small discounts are available for groups, children under 12 are roughly half price, and infants aged 0–2 are free. Bookings must be made at least 24 hours in advance and require prepayment for confirmation. Payment methods include Thai bank transfer, 7-Eleven/TrueMoney, USDT, SWIFT, Russian bank cards, and cash collection by courier, but Alipay and WeChat Pay do not appear to be available.
The advantages are a clearly defined use case, complete package options, and a simple communication flow; booking via WhatsApp is convenient for international travelers. For passengers traveling with children or elderly family members, business travelers in a hurry, or those with tight connections, saving more than an hour of queuing time can be clearly worthwhile. The downsides are that service quality and claims of “official authorization/cooperation” are mainly based on the website’s own statements, with limited third-party verification. Official procedures such as immigration spot checks and customs inspections can still cause delays. Some pages also contain repeated 404 content, giving the site a somewhat poorly maintained impression.
It is best suited to travelers arriving in Bangkok during peak seasons who have an acceptable budget and value time certainty—especially business travelers, families, first-time visitors to Thailand who are concerned about complex airport procedures, and passengers who need to connect quickly from an international flight to a domestic one. It is less suitable for budget-sensitive travelers, those willing to queue, or passengers who already receive fast-track access through premium airline cabins or elite status.
